Transthoracic surgical reconstruction consisted of … WebNov 9, 2024 · The anterior communicating artery (AComm) is a short, slender vessel that runs horizontally between the anterior cerebral arteries. The vessel crosses the ventral aspect of the median longitudinal fissure and is located anterior to the optic chiasm and posteromedial to the olfactory tracts. WebAug 25, 2024 · Single umbilical artery (SUA) refers to a variation of umbilical cord anatomy in which there is only one umbilical artery. It may be an isolated finding, or associated with aneuploidy or other congenital anomalies. This topic will discuss issues related to prenatal diagnosis and pregnancy management of SUA.
